How employees describe working at MERCY HEALTH

Poor management. If you go on long term disability which they offer you lose your job. Lots of clicks and you are being defensive if you have an opinion. Employees get one sided stories/opinions in their workday and HR isnt for helping employees at all. No bonuses. Gifts to advertise. Not a ministry

Very friendly, work to life balance is exceptional, managers are hired based upon skill

Increase hourly and yearly salary

You have inappropriate and rude employees at your Cincinnati location.

Busy and demanding but rewarding.

Should I work at MERCY HEALTH?

26% of MERCY HEALTH employees would encourage their friends to become coworkers, whereas 24% are neutral and 50% would not recommend working at MERCY HEALTH to their friends.
